Mortgage basics
In plain terms a mortgage is a loan organised to buy a home, repaid over a set period. The standard repayment period of a mortgage is between 20 and 25 years however it can be adapted to tie in with your individual situation.

A mortgage is made up of two clear parts : the principal (the amount borrowed) and the interest (the annual fee charged by the mortgage lender for the benefit of receiving the amount borrowed).

There are primarily 2 kinds of mortgages :

A repayment mortgage pays off both the principal and the interest of the mortgage during the term of the mortgage. Given that the defined monthly repayments are met at the correct time, a repayment mortgage assures that the whole of the mortgage amount will be cleared at the end of the mortgage period.

An interest only mortgage repays only the interest on the monetary advance borrowed - for this reason the "interest only" name. As the mortgage capital is not included in this kind of mortgage product, you are responsible to make your own arrangements to assure the principal is paid back before or at the end of the mortgage agreed duration. Common approaches of arranging the interest-only mortgage loan are by the use of investments or savings plans for instance ISAs or alternatively the principal could be repaid by the sale of other assets.

Establishing which kind of mortgage repayment method to choose can be governed by your personal financial and employement situation.

With a repayment mortgage product you have the certitude that your house will be totally repaid at the end of the mortgage. Yet in the early years of your mortgage the best part of your monthly repayments are payment of interest rather than the principal amount. If you have to move place of residence repeatedly or re-mortgage to secure a better mortgage rate, you may realise that little of the principal is repaid.

With an interest-only mortgage product, if your investments or savings plans outperform your mortgage rates, you can repay the capital sooner than anticipated, reducing the length of the loan and saving money. Before making a decision about the sort of mortgage product which is best for you, we encourage that you contact a qualified financial advisor.

How much can we obtain from a mortgage lender?
In spite of the fact that there are no defined guidelines as to what level a provider is prepared to lend, usually if you want to aquire a home for yourself as your main place of residence, mortgage lenders may lend you about a maximum of 5 times your joint gross annual income, based on your personal circumstances, such as employment status, your credit rating ,etc…

Before you apply to get a loan it is advised to work on your family budget featuring your income and your monthly outgoings such as utility bills, phone and mobile bills, supermarket bills, current, debt repayments and any ofther bills you have every month. Within this estimate the monthly cost of your new property (including new utility bills and taxes). Don't forget to include insurance premiums in your plan contents insurance and / or repayment protection. Your accounts will provide you with a better idea of how much you can reasonably afford

How much mortgage deposit do mortgage lenders want ?
The majority of mortgage providers will loan you up to 90 percent of the purchase value of your prospective home, meaning you need a ten percent deposit. On the other hand, some lenders will grant you a 100% mortgage but this type of mortgage is less attractive and is in some instances an expensive method to get a mortgage. A bigger deposit of more than 15%, will provide you a wider choice of mortgage opportunities with a more competitive interest rate

Getting a mortgage loan with a low credit history
Some mortgage providers specialise in mortgages for people suffering from a bad credit history (CCJs, defaults) These mortgage lenders are called sub-prime lending companies. They will consider any low credit application (arrears, ccj's). Due to the greater level of risk with offering a loan to applicants with poor credit, these sub prime mortgage companies request a top APR on the advance.

With a poor credit rating (CCJs, defaults) you have to consider thoroughly concerning the cost of taking out a poor credit mortgage loan. You need a greater deposit of at least 25percent or more.
